NWS is a full-service provider focusing on materials, logistics, warehousing, and kitting for the wireless industry. Based in Durham, North Carolina, the company emphasizes timely delivery of equipment and support to carriers, project managers, and general contractors, including next-day service when needed. Its operations combine industry knowledge with customer service and quality materials to support complex wireless projects.
